Output 5cb5596d754f24b8cffa60a79f70626fd592147e0fc5b88e55c5d550a5e64584:1

value
1031539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19d6a2537209ce76b9fd1ebeb179050e9107dc80 OP_EQUAL
address
343dwNqHA85r1F1pKugRupyBvM8PEgNG2R
transaction
5cb5596d754f24b8cffa60a79f70626fd592147e0fc5b88e55c5d550a5e64584
spent
true